Recognizing the Cataract Surgery Procedure
When you go through cataract surgery, you'll first get anesthetic to ensure you fit throughout the procedure.

The treatment normally takes about 15 to thirty minutes, and you'll be awake yet relaxed.
Afterward, your eye will be protected with a patch, and you'll get post-operative guidelines to follow.
You'll likely discover boosted vision within days as your eye heals, making daily tasks less complicated and a lot more satisfying.
Prospective Dangers of Cataract Surgical Procedure
While cataract surgical procedure is usually secure and effective, it's important to be familiar with possible risks that can occur. You could experience complications like infection, bleeding, or swelling after the procedure.
Some people notice an adjustment in their vision, such as glare, halos, or double vision. In uncommon cases, the surgery can lead to retinal detachment or other significant issues. You may additionally discover that your cataract does not totally resolve, calling for additional therapies.
If you have existing eye problems, these dangers could be enhanced. Talk about any kind of worry about your cosmetic surgeon, as they can provide support and help you consider the benefits against these potential risks. Being informed will certainly assist you make the very best decision for your eye health.
Healing Process and Expected Results
After your cataract surgery, you can anticipate a recovery procedure that normally unfolds over a few days to weeks.
Right after the treatment, you might really feel some discomfort and blurry vision, which is regular. You'll need to rest and avoid difficult tasks for a brief period.
It's essential to follow your specialist's post-operative guidelines, consisting of making use of recommended eye drops to stop infection and reduce inflammation.
The majority of patients discover boosted vision within a couple of days, however total recovery can use up to a month.
You'll likely have the ability to return to your everyday tasks soon, however make sure to attend follow-up appointments.
With perseverance and treatment, you can anticipate superb outcomes, gaining back clarity and brightness in your vision.
